Ball State University Employee Fired for Criticizing Charlie Kirk Receives $225,000 in Settlement
“The First Amendment does not allow government institutions to retaliate in those circumstances, and this settlement reflects that," says Stevie Pactor, senior staff attorney at the ACLU of Indiana
